Soon after you decide to embrace serverless architectures you realize that there is a need to coordinate all of the components that make up these distributed applications and services. In this course you will stitch together a series of Lambda functions written in the Go programming language (golang) to build and orchestrate a fully-functional and scalable serverless application while learning how to handle the deployment, logging, metric collection, and distributed tracing that help you effectively adopt the serverless way. In addition to picking up some Go, you will learn how to use technologies like AWS SAM CLI, API Gateway, CloudFormation, SQS, DynamoDB, X-Ray, and Step Functions to build, deploy, debug and manage your serverless applications.
